

On the morning of December 17, 2014, Margie passed away peacefully of natural causes. Margie was comforted by family members when she passed at Florida Fish Memorial at 8:31 A.M. Margie was 87 years old.
Margie was born in San Angelo, Texas on January 14, 1927. She was the third child of Neville Lacey and Mary Melinda. They were very poor growing up but never lacked for love. When she was 9 her father passed away from tuberculosis and her mother passed when she was 16 due to heart related issues. At 16 she was forced into adulthood. She moved to Washington State where her older sister was living and completed her H.S. diploma. She got married and had 2 children. She later adopted 2 more.
